Quick-start guide on how to use electronic signature api feature
Is your organization ready to cut inefficiencies by three-quarters or more? With airSlate SignNow eSignature, weeks of contract negotiation become days, and hours of signature collecting turn into a few minutes. You won't need to learn everything from the ground up thanks to the user-friendly interface and step-by-step guides.
Take the following steps below to use the right signature functionality in minutes:
- Open your browser and go to signnow.com.
- Subscribe for a free trial or log in using your email or Google/Facebook credentials.
- Click on User Avatar -> My Account at the top-right corner of the page.
- Customize your User Profile by adding personal information and adjusting settings.
- Create and manage your Default Signature(s).
- Go back to the dashboard page.
- Hover over the Upload and Create button and select the needed option.
- Click the Prepare and Send button next to the document's name.
- Input the name and email address of all signers in the pop-up window that opens.
- Use the Start adding fields menu to proceed to edit document and self sign them.
- Click SAVE AND INVITE when you're done.
- Continue to configure your eSignature workflow using advanced features.

What is the electronic signature api
The electronic signature API is a powerful tool that allows businesses to integrate eSignature capabilities into their existing workflows and applications. This API enables users to create, send, and manage electronic signatures seamlessly, ensuring that documents are signed securely and efficiently. By leveraging the electronic signature API, organizations can streamline their processes, reduce paperwork, and enhance collaboration among teams and clients.
How to use the electronic signature api
Using the electronic signature API involves several straightforward steps. First, developers need to integrate the API into their applications, which can be done using various programming languages. Once integrated, users can create signature requests by specifying the document to be signed, the signers' email addresses, and any necessary fields that need to be filled out. After sending the request, signers receive an email notification prompting them to review and sign the document electronically. This process can be completed on both web and mobile platforms, providing flexibility and convenience.
Legal use of the electronic signature api
The electronic signature API is designed to comply with various legal standards, including the Electronic Signatures in Global and National Commerce (ESIGN) Act and the Uniform Electronic Transactions Act (UETA). These laws establish the validity and enforceability of electronic signatures in the United States. By using the electronic signature API, businesses can ensure that their electronic signing processes meet legal requirements, providing confidence that signed documents are legally binding and can be upheld in court.
Security & Compliance Guidelines
Security is a paramount concern when using the electronic signature API. The API employs robust encryption methods to protect sensitive data during transmission and storage. Additionally, it includes authentication features to verify the identity of signers, ensuring that only authorized individuals can access and sign documents. Compliance with industry standards, such as the General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R) and the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act (HIPAA), is also crucial for organizations handling sensitive information. By following these security and compliance guidelines, businesses can safeguard their electronic signing processes and maintain the trust of their clients.
Steps to complete the electronic signature api
Completing a document using the electronic signature API involves a series of clear steps. First, a user uploads the document that requires signatures. Next, the user specifies the signers and any fields that need to be filled out, such as dates or initials. Once the document is prepared, the user sends it for signature. The signers receive an email notification with a link to access the document. After reviewing the document, they can sign it electronically. Once all signatures are collected, the completed document is securely stored and can be easily shared or downloaded for record-keeping.
Examples of using the electronic signature api
There are numerous use cases for the electronic signature API across various industries. For instance, real estate agents can use the API to facilitate the signing of purchase agreements and lease contracts, expediting the closing process. In the healthcare sector, providers can obtain electronic consent forms from patients, ensuring compliance while improving patient experience. Additionally, businesses can streamline their hiring processes by using the API to send offer letters and employment contracts for electronic signatures, reducing the time required to onboard new employees.

What is an electronic signature API?
An electronic signature API is a set of programming interfaces that allows developers to integrate electronic signature capabilities into their applications. With an electronic signature API, businesses can seamlessly send, sign, and manage documents without the hassle of manual processes. This integration enhances user experience and improves workflow efficiency.
-
How does airSlate SignNow's electronic signature API work?
airSlate SignNow's electronic signature API works by enabling developers to add signing capabilities directly into their web or mobile applications. It provides secure endpoints for sending documents, tracking their status, and collecting signatures. The API is designed to be user-friendly, helping businesses streamline their e-signature processes effortlessly.
